Hendrien is a feminine form derived from the Germanic name Hendrik, meaning 'ruler of the home' or 'home ruler.' Its roots come from the elements 'heim' meaning home and 'ric' meaning ruler or power. Historically, the name reflects noble strength and leadership within the familial realm, often associated with guardianship and protection in medieval European contexts.

Cultural Significance of Hendrien

Hendrien carries a cultural significance rooted in medieval Europe, especially within Germanic and Dutch-speaking regions where familial leadership and protection were highly valued. As a feminine adaptation of Hendrik, the name embodies a blend of noble authority and feminine grace. Though not widely popular historically, it reflects a unique cultural heritage associated with strength and home leadership. In folklore and historical narratives, variants of Hendrik were often attributed to leaders and protectors, lending Hendrien a subtle yet powerful cultural resonance.
